A printing material container detachably attachable to a printing apparatus having apparatus-side terminals. The container can comprise an electrical device, a memory device and a plurality of terminals. First and second terminals can be coupled to the electrical device and a plurality of memory terminals can be coupled to the memory device. Terminal contact portions are present where the terminals contact a respective apparatus side contact forming member. A short detection contact portion can be positioned to contact a contact forming member that itself is coupled to a short detection circuit of the printing apparatus. The terminals can be arranged with the memory terminal contact portions located to the left of the second terminal contact portion and to the right of the first terminal contact portion. The contact portion that is second farthest to the right can be the third contact portion.

1. An ink cartridge for mounting on an ink jet printing apparatus, the ink jet printing apparatus having a print head and a plurality of apparatus-side contact forming members, the ink cartridge comprising: a body;an ink supply opening having an exit on an exterior portion of the body, adapted to supply ink from the ink cartridge to the printing apparatus;a memory device adapted to be driven by a memory driving voltage;an electronic device adapted to receive a voltage higher than the memory driving voltage; anda plurality of terminals having contact portions adapted and positioned to contact corresponding apparatus-side contact forming members so that electrical communication is enabled with the ink jet printing apparatus, the contact portions of the terminals including a plurality of memory contact portions electrically coupled to the memory device, a first electronic device contact portion electrically coupled to the electronic device, a second electronic device contact portion electrically coupled to the electronic device, and a short detection contact portion positioned and arranged to electrically contact a contact forming member that itself is electrically coupled to a short detection circuit of the printing apparatus, wherein:the contact portions are arranged so that, when the terminal arrangement is viewed from the vantage of the contact forming members, with the terminals oriented as if in contact with the contact forming members so that electrical communication is enabled with the ink jet printing apparatus, and with the ink cartridge oriented with the exit of the ink supply opening facing downwards, the contact portion farthest to the left is the first electronic device contact portion, the contact portion that is farthest to the right is the second electronic device contact portion, the contact portion that is second farthest to the right is the short detection contact portion, and the memory contact portions are located to the left of the short detection contact portion and to the right of the first electronic device contact portion. 2. The ink cartridge of claim 1, wherein the short detection contact portion is positioned and adapted for detecting a short between the short detection contact portion and at least the second electronic device contact portion, the short detection contact portion being adjacent to the second electronic device contact portion, with no other contact portion therebetween. 3. The ink cartridge of claim 1, wherein the electronic device is adapted to receive a first voltage and output a voltage lower than the first voltage. 4. The ink cartridge of claim 1, and including a second short detection contact portion arranged so that the second short detection contact portion is the second farthest of the contact portions to the left. 5. The ink cartridge of claim 4, wherein the memory contact portions are to the left of the short detection contact portion and the second electronic device contact portion and to the right of the second short detection contact portion and the first electronic device contact portion. 6. The ink cartridge of claim 1, wherein the number of contact portions adjacent to the second electronic device contact portion is smaller than the number of contact portions adjacent to the short detection contact portion. 7. The ink cartridge of claim 1, wherein the contact portions are arranged in a first row of contact portions and in a second row of contact portions such that the first row of contact portions is below the second row of contact portions, andthe first electronic device contact portion and the second electronic device contact portion are located at the ends of the first row of contact portions. 8. The ink cartridge of claim 1, wherein: the contact portions are arranged in a first row of contact portions and in a second row of contact portions,the first row of contact portions and the second row of contact portions extend in a row direction which is generally orthogonal to an insertion direction in which the ink cartridge is mounted into the ink jet printing apparatus,the first row of contact portions is disposed at a location that is further in the insertion direction than the second row of contact portions, andthe first electronic device contact portion and the second electronic device contact portion are located at the ends of the first row of contact portions. 9.
